

The Ghana Premier League witnessed a compelling encounter on May 17, 2026, as Ghana Dream FC hosted Bibiani Gold Stars at the Nii Adjei Kraku II Sports Complex. The home side emerged victorious with a convincing 3-1 win, a result that boosted their standing in the league and delighted their passionate fans.
Match Overview
Ghana Dream FC started with intent, pressing high and moving the ball with purpose. Bibiani Gold Stars, known for their disciplined defense, struggled to cope with the hosts' fluid attack. The opening goal came early, setting the tone for a dominant first-half display. By the break, Ghana Dream had established a two-goal cushion, leaving Bibiani with a mountain to climb.
Key Moments
- 12' – Ghana Dream FC's winger cuts inside and curls a shot into the far corner to make it 1-0.
- 34' – A well-worked corner routine results in a headed goal, doubling the lead.
- 51' – Bibiani Gold Stars pulls one back through a swift counter-attack and a composed finish.
- 73' – Ghana Dream FC restores their two-goal advantage with a powerful strike from outside the box.
- 88' – Bibiani's defender is sent off for a second yellow card, ending any hopes of a late comeback.
Tactical Story
Ghana Dream FC employed a 4-2-3-1 formation, allowing their creative midfielder to roam and link play. The full-backs pushed high, providing width and delivering dangerous crosses. Bibiani Gold Stars, set up in a 4-4-2, attempted to stay compact but were repeatedly exposed by the hosts' quick passing. After pulling a goal back early in the second half, Bibiani briefly threatened a comeback, but Ghana Dream's third goal effectively sealed the points.
Standout Players
The Ghana Dream FC number 10 was the clear man of the match, contributing a goal and an assist while dictating the tempo. His vision and passing unlocked the Bibiani defense time and again. For the visitors, the left-back showed grit and determination despite the defeat.
Table Impact
The victory moves Ghana Dream FC into the top three of the Ghana Premier League standings, keeping their title hopes alive. Bibiani Gold Stars, meanwhile, remain in mid-table but will be concerned about their defensive frailties on the road. With a packed schedule ahead, both teams now look to build on this performance.
